Your user is correct, port 23 isn't working from my Linux or Solaris
machines.  It echoes back a ^M, ^L, or ^L^M, but it doesn't seem to take a
carriage return or linefeed.  Your port 23 works ok from the windows telnet
client.  The node works good on port 7300 on all three machines.  I would
recommend having your user use port 7300.
